Mental Health Center of Denver – Behavioral Health Solutions Center

To address mental health needs in the Denver community and reduce loads on local jails and hospitals, the Mental Health Center of Denver and the City and County of Denver collaborated to create the Behavioral Health Solutions Center. This new facility offers patients a safe place to recover with an option to extend their stay, unlike the walk-in recovery clinics limited to 24-hour stays.

360 Engineering provided mechanical and plumbing engineering services to renovate approximately 30,000 square feet of an existing building with the Davis Partnership Architects design team. Programmatic components for the Solutions Center include a crisis clinic and a 30-day transitional residence. The crisis clinic on the garden level consists of 6 consumer rooms for a 23-hour stay and 16 crisis stabilization rooms for stays up to 5 days. There are private toilets and a triage nurse station, and a medical exam room. The 30-day transitional residence consists of 25-30 beds on the upper level for the use of up to 30-days. There’s also a fitness room, kitchen, dining facility, and community rooms.

Our team included additional safety measures in the design to minimize unsafe conditions and mitigate self-harm, such as ligature-resistant plumbing fixtures and air devices, and meeting the I-2 occupancy code for portions of the facility. Ultimately, the Solutions Center offers a functional flow and an environment of safety and dignity for staff and users.
